What is the Timing of Ganga Aarti in Varanasi?

The ceremony takes place every evening at Dashashwamedh Ghat.

SeasonApproximate Aarti Time
Summer (April–September)7:00 PM
Winter (October–March)6:30 PM

Recommended Arrival Time: 60–90 minutes before the ceremony to get a good viewing spot.

Where Does the Taxi Drop You for Ganga Aarti?

Since vehicles are not allowed directly at Dashashwamedh Ghat, taxis generally drop passengers at designated nearby points.

Common Drop Points

LocationWalking Time
Godowlia Crossing8–12 Minutes
Luxa Road10–15 Minutes
Maidagin Area12–18 Minutes

From these locations, visitors can comfortably walk through the local lanes to reach the ghat.

Where Can You Park Near Dashashwamedh Ghat?

Private vehicles and taxis use nearby parking areas because direct parking near the ghat is restricted.

Parking AreaApproximate Distance
Godowlia Parking700–900 m
Maidagin Parking1–1.5 km
Multi-level Parking (where available)Varies

Parking availability depends on festivals, weekends, and local traffic regulations.

People Also Ask

What is the best way to reach Dashashwamedh Ghat for Ganga Aarti?

A private cab is one of the most convenient options. It allows hotel pickup, avoids parking hassles, and drops you at the nearest accessible point from where you can walk to the ghat.

What time should I leave for Ganga Aarti?

It is advisable to leave your hotel 60–90 minutes before the scheduled Aarti, especially during weekends, holidays, and festival seasons when traffic around Godowlia becomes heavy.

Can taxis reach Dashashwamedh Ghat directly?

No. Due to traffic restrictions, taxis cannot enter the narrow lanes leading directly to the ghat. Visitors usually walk the remaining distance from designated drop-off points.

Is cab available at night in Varanasi?

Yes. Taxi services operate 24×7 and provide safe transportation after the evening Ganga Aarti to hotels, railway stations, or the airport.

How much does a Ganga Aarti taxi cost?

Local taxi fares generally start from around ₹900 for hatchbacks and vary depending on vehicle type, waiting time, and pickup location.

Is parking available near Dashashwamedh Ghat?

Yes. Parking is available at locations such as Godowlia and Maidagin, although spaces may fill quickly during peak tourist periods.
